本文旨在提供全面的解决方案以应对 安装 v2ray 后 TCP 不通 的问题。很多用户在成功安装 v2ray 后,可能会面对无法通过 TCP 进行网络通信的问题。本文将深入探讨这个问题,提供完整的解释和解决方法。
一、引言
在现代上网中,v2ray 作为一个极其强大的工具,帮助用户访问被屏蔽的网站。然而,在安装后,用户时常会遇到 TCP 不通的困扰。这证明了正确配置的重要性。掌握如何检测和修复连接性问题,将有效提升你在使用 v2ray 过程中的体验。
二、v2ray 及 TCP 基础知识
2.1 什么是 v2ray?
v2ray 是一款用于翻墙的工具,具有强大的 VPN 特性和多种协议支持。
2.2 TCP 及其重要性
TCP(传输控制协议)是互联网中一种常用的通信协议。它是确保数据包可靠传输的重要组成部分。在使用 v2ray 时,正常的 TCP 连接至关重要。
三、为何 TCP 连接不通?
3.1 常见原因
- 防火墙设置:如果你的设备或网络运营商启用了防火墙,则可能阻止 v2ray 的操作。
- 网络配置问题:不正确的 IP 地址和端口设置可能导致 TCP 无法通过。
- 软件故障或版本不兼容:v2ray 版本过于陈旧或配置不当,都会引发通信错误。
- 服务端未启动:如果 v2ray 服务于服务器端未启动,客户端也无法连接。
3.2 如何判断问题出在哪
a) 使用访问日志:通过查看访问日志可以判断是否正常接收请求。 b) ping 命令测试:运用 ping 命令进行简单的网络连通性测试。
四、解决方案
4.1 配置检查
在修复 TCP 不通的问题之前,首先确认 v2ray 的配置文件是否正确。强烈建议对照以下配置项进行核实:
- 服务器地址是否正确:确保设置的地址可以 Ping 通。
- 端口号设置:与服务端的端口一致,保证 connections 是开放的。
4.2 防火墙设置
- 检查系统防火墙:确认防火墙没有阻止 v2ray 程序的通信。
- 调整规则:添加相应的规则,确保 v2ray 可以使用 TCP 端口进行访问。
4.3 更新 v2ray 版本
- 查看当前版本:常见的命令为
v2ray -version
,确认版本最新。 - 下载并替换:遵照 v2ray 官方网站的指引进行更新,确保软件是最新版本。
五、进阶帮助
日志调试: 如有必要,你可以开启 v2ray 的日志功能以深入分析问题。在 config.json
中设置 log
字段的 level、path 选项,可以记录联系方式。
六、总结
解决 TCP 不通问题主要包括检查配置、应对防火墙和软件更新三个方面。为确保稳定状态,有需要随时查看日志与系统条件。通过以上步骤,你应能顺利解决 TCP 连接不通的情况,以提升用户体验。
FAQ(常见问题解答)
1. TCP 连接不通时,应当先检查什么?
在连接不通时,首先应检查 v2ray 配置文件的设置和保证网络畅通;同时查看防火墙及端口设置。经过这些步骤后再进一步排查问题源。
2. 如何查看 v2ray 的服务日志?
你可以在 config.json
的配置文件中修改 log
部分,填入需要的路径位置后便可以获得服务日志。
3. 重启 v2ray 服务是否能解决问题?
通常情况下,重新启动 v2ray 服务能帮助恢复配置所变动而引起的连接问题。
希望这篇文章能帮助你拨云见日,顺利使用 v2ray。同时,随着各类 Internet 工具的不断完善与更新,用心探索,才能享受到更加顺畅快捷的网络体验。